在Angular中,可以使用ngModel指令来绑定选择字段的值,并使用ngValue指令来设置默认值。以下是一个示例解决方法:
HTML模板:
组件代码:
export class MyComponent {
selectedValue: string;
options: string[] = ['Option 1', 'Option 2', 'Option 3'];
constructor() {
// 设置默认值
this.selectedValue = this.options[0];
}
}
在上面的示例中,ngModel指令用于将选择字段的值双向绑定到组件的selectedValue属性上。ngFor指令用于循环遍历options数组,并使用ngValue指令将每个选项绑定到相应的值上。
在组件的构造函数中,我们可以设置selectedValue的默认值为options数组的第一个选项。这样,在页面加载时,默认选项就会显示在选择字段中。
请注意,上述代码仅适用于Angular版本2及以上。如果您使用的是较旧的版本,请查阅相应的文档以获取正确的语法和指令。